The 2006 Cabernet Sauvignon A and J reveals a Bordeaux-like restraint and structural profile. Subtle notes of oak, mint, black currants, charcoal, chocolate, and licorice are found in this structured, full-bodied, dense, impressively built, super-fresh, lively 2006. It, too, will benefit from several years of bottle age, and should keep for two decades. Carter Cellars is a relatively new operation (it began in the late 1990s) run by Mark Carter and Nils Venge. The wines are made at Venge’s Saddleback Cellars in Oakville with some assistance from Fred Schrader. They have some interesting vineyard sources, including the Beckstoffer To-Kalon Vineyard in Oakville, the Truchard Vineyard in Carneros, the Revilo Vineyard in St. Helena, and the Coliseum Block in Soda Canyon.Tel.
